Treatment (Part II) – Targeted Therapy, Immunotherapy, and Palliative Care

2026-07-16

   In recent years, the treatment of esophageal cancer has witnessed revolutionary breakthroughs with targeted therapy and immunotherapy.

I. Targeted Therapy

Targeted therapy should be selected for appropriate patient populations based on genetic testing results.

  1. Trastuzumab (Herceptin): An anti-HER2 monoclonal antibody indicated for HER2-positive patients. The ToGA trial demonstrated that chemotherapy combined with trastuzumab extended overall survival in HER2-positive patients from 11.8 months to 16.0 months.

  2. Ramucirumab: A humanized monoclonal antibody that specifically blocks vascular endothelial growth factor receptor 2 (VEGFR2). It is used as monotherapy or in combination with paclitaxel for advanced gastric cancer or gastroesophageal junction adenocarcinoma that has progressed following prior fluoropyrimidine- or platinum-containing chemotherapy.

  3. Nimotuzumab: A monoclonal antibody targeting the EGFR pathway, indicated for advanced esophageal squamous cell carcinoma with high EGFR expression.


II. Immunotherapy – The Greatest Breakthrough

Immunotherapy, represented by PD-1/PD-L1 inhibitors, has significantly improved survival benefits in patients with esophageal cancer.

  1. Pembrolizumab (Keytruda): The KEYNOTE-181 study demonstrated that in PD-L1-positive patients (CPS ≥ 10), the 12-month overall survival rate was 43% in the pembrolizumab group versus only 20% in the chemotherapy group, representing a 31% reduction in the risk of death.

  2. Nivolumab (Opdivo): The ATTRACTION-3 study confirmed that nivolumab demonstrated significantly superior overall survival compared with chemotherapy in PD-1 non-selective, unresectable advanced or recurrent esophageal cancer.

  3. Tislelizumab: In March 2025, the U.S. FDA approved tislelizumab in combination with platinum-containing chemotherapy as first-line treatment for unresectable or metastatic esophageal squamous cell carcinoma with PD-L1 expression ≥ 1%. The NCCN Guidelines (2025 V3) have designated the tislelizumab regimen as a preferred first-line therapy.

Updates to domestic guidelines: The 2025 CSCO Guidelines for the Diagnosis and Treatment of Esophageal Cancer clearly recommend PD-1 inhibitors in combination with chemotherapy as a Grade I recommendation for patients with PD-L1-positive expression (CPS ≥ 1), while downgrading to Grade II recommendation for those with PD-L1 < 1. In the neoadjuvant setting, the addition of camrelizumab plus chemotherapy has been newly included as a Grade II recommendation.

Survival improvement in advanced-stage patients: Under conventional chemotherapy, the 5-year survival rate for advanced esophageal cancer is less than 5%, with a 3-year survival rate of only 12.8%. In contrast, immunotherapy enables approximately 25% of patients to survive beyond 3 years, effectively doubling the survival outcome.


III. Palliative Care for Malignant Dysphagia. For patients who are not amenable to curative treatment, relieving dysphagia and improving quality of life are of paramount importance:

  1. Esophageal stents (SEMS): Placement is relatively straightforward, and relief of dysphagia is often immediate. However, attention should be paid to complications including pain (incidence up to 60%), bleeding, and migration (incidence up to 40%).

  2. External beam radiotherapy (EBRT): Over 75% of patients experience symptomatic improvement, with relatively durable efficacy.

  3. Endoscopic tissue ablation (laser, argon plasma coagulation, photodynamic therapy, etc.): Can improve swallowing symptoms but has relatively limited application.
